Laboratory Safety Signage for Healthcare Facilities

Safety signage in laboratory environments needs to be clear, visible, and placed where staff are most likely to act on it. In clinical labs, specimen rooms, phlebotomy areas, medication rooms, utility spaces, and support areas, signs can help identify hazards, mark emergency equipment, reinforce PPE use, and separate public spaces from staff-only work zones.  

Healthcare facilities may need several types of laboratory safety signage depending on the work performed in each space:
     
  • Hazard Communication: Biohazard signs, chemical storage signs, sharps signs, oxygen warnings, and restricted-area signs help communicate risks before entry or use.
  • Emergency Equipment Identification: Eye wash station signs, AED signs, emergency shower signs, and life safety signs help staff and visitors recognize important equipment quickly.
  • PPE & Hygiene Reminders: PPE required signs, gloves required signs, safety glasses signs, handwashing signs, and no food or drink signs reinforce procedures at the point of use.
  • Room & Access Control: ADA room signs, staff-only signs, authorized personnel messages, and custom laboratory signs help distinguish permanent rooms, controlled areas, and patient-facing spaces.

Regulations for Lab Safety Signs

Laboratory safety signs may be influenced by federal, state, local, and facility-specific requirements. The exact signs needed depend on the hazards present, the type of healthcare setting, and how each room or workspace is used.

  • OSHA Standards: OSHA requirements may apply to signs related to workplace hazards, biohazards, emergency equipment, chemical exposure, PPE, and employee safety communication.
  • ADA Requirements: Signs that identify permanent rooms and spaces need to meet ADA requirements for tactile text, braille, contrast, finish, and mounting location. Our ADA signs with braille help healthcare facilities identify permanent rooms while supporting accessibility requirements.
  • State & Facility Requirements: Some healthcare facilities may need specific warnings, notices, or emergency information based on state rules, licensing expectations, inspections, or internal safety protocols.

Lab Safety Signage FAQs

Q: Are laboratory safety signs required to have braille?

A: Signs that identify permanent rooms or spaces need tactile text and braille. A general warning sign, PPE reminder, temporary hazard notice, or safety instruction sign is typically treated differently and may not require braille unless it also identifies a permanent room. Q: Where should safety signs in laboratory areas be placed?

A: Safety signs in laboratory areas should be placed where the information is needed: at doors before entry, near eyewash stations and emergency equipment, beside sinks and handwashing areas, at disposal points, near chemical storage, and before staff-only or restricted areas. Placement should help people act before they enter, handle, discard, or use something.
